The Historical Significance of Nawabi Painting
Nawabi painting is a rich art form that dates back to the Mughal era in India. It's known for its vibrant colors and intricate details. These paintings often depict royal life, court scenes, and nature. They offer a glimpse into the opulent lifestyle of the Nawabs, who were rulers in various parts of India.
Nawabi art is more than just pretty pictures. It's a window into history, culture, and tradition. Each stroke tells a story of the past. The paintings show how people lived, dressed, and celebrated centuries ago. They're not just art; they're historical documents in color.
Identifying Authentic Nawabi Art Pieces
Spotting real Nawabi art can be tricky. Here are some tips to help you:
- Look for fine, detailed work. Authentic pieces have intricate designs.
- Check the colors. Traditional Nawabi art uses natural, vivid hues.
- Examine the themes. Royal scenes, hunting, or courtly life are common.
- Consider the age. Genuine old pieces may show signs of wear.
- Seek expert opinions. Art dealers or museums can offer valuable insights.
Remember, even modern pieces inspired by Nawabi style can be valuable. They bring old-world charm to contemporary spaces. The key is to choose pieces that speak to you and fit your decor style.
Strategies for Incorporating Nawabi Painting into Contemporary Settings
Balancing Tradition with Modern Aesthetics
Mixing Nawabi art with modern decor creates a unique look. Here's how to do it right:
- Use contrast. Pair ornate Nawabi pieces with simple, modern furniture.
- Choose complementary colors. Match the art's hues with your room's color scheme.
- Create focal points. Let a large Nawabi painting be the star of a plain wall.
- Mix and match frames. Combine traditional and modern frames for variety.
- Use lighting. Spotlight Nawabi art to enhance its rich details.
The goal is to create harmony between old and new. Let the Nawabi art add a touch of elegance to your modern space. It's about finding the right balance that works for your home.
